31.4.2.1.1 Inverted Data Frame Formats
The structures of the supported data frame formats in inverted polarity are shown in Figure 31-19. These
frame types are supported for reception only. The polarity of the RXD pin is controlled by the RXPOL bit
in the eSCI_ Control Register 2 (eSCI_CR2).
